History of Mobile Gaming
Mobile gaming began in the late 1990s with simple games on devices like the Nokia 6110. These early games, such as Snake, laid the groundwork for a burgeoning industry. The introduction of smartphones in the 2000s revolutionized mobile gaming. Suddenly, a vast array of applications became available. This shift significantly increased user engagement and market penetration. The financial implications were profound. Revenue from mobile games surged, reaching billions annually. Evolution of Handheld Consoles
Handheld consoles have evolved significantly since their inception. Initially, devices like the Game Boy offered basic gaming experiences. These early models laid the foundation for future innovations. As technology advanced, features such as color screens and improved graphics emerged. This attracted a wider audience. The introduction of Wi-Fi connectivity further enhanced multiplayer capabilities. Gamers could now connect and compete globally.
